In November, the excessive mortgage charges that had been weighing on the housing market began to pattern downward from their practically 8% peak in October, reaching as little as 6.6% in mid-January, in keeping with a current report by The Wall Road Journal and Realtor.com. 

In response, each pending and current house gross sales leveled off in December, with larger declines averted by decrease mortgage charges.

The housing market is unlikely to return to steadiness this yr, the Realtor.com 2024 Housing Forecast suggests, however it should transfer in that route. Nonetheless, consumers proceed to seek out restricted stock.

The report famous that low purchaser demand and probably even decrease vendor exercise is bolstering costs, which rose by 1.2% yearly in December and remained about 37% greater than pre-pandemic ranges on the nationwide degree. Properties spent 4 fewer days in the marketplace than in December 2022 however nonetheless remained there two weeks lower than earlier than the pandemic — a sign of low for-sale stock.

In line with the report, demand in reasonably priced locales retains stock circumstances tight, value development sturdy and time on market snappy, despite the fact that housing exercise stays constrained nationally. 

The newest Wall Road Journal/Realtor.com Rising Housing Markets Index identifies housing markets that these contemplating a house buy to reside in or lease out might wish to add to their shortlist. These supply consumers a decrease value of dwelling, together with for houses, and thriving native economies which can be enticing however not too crowded. 

To find out the winter 2024 rating, researchers reviewed knowledge for the 300 largest metropolitan areas, as measured by the U.S. Census Bureau, and outlined by March 2020 delineation requirements for eight indicators throughout two broad classes, every with a 50% weighting: actual property market, and financial well being and high quality of life. 

They ranked every market on a scale of 0 to 100 in keeping with the class indicators and primarily based the general index on the weighted sum of those rankings.
